Bhubaneswar: A tense situation erupted at the Puri Srimandira near the Sata Pahacha (seven steps) area. The dispute began when the Temple Security Force introduced a single-row queue system for devotees without prior consultation. This decision led to a heated argument between the temple priests (Sevayats) and the security personnel.

The confrontation reportedly escalated into physical shoving, causing a temporary halt to the darshan. The priests expressed their dissatisfaction, stating that such protocols should not be implemented unilaterally. Normalcy was later restored after discussions, but the event highlighted ongoing coordination issues between security forces and temple traditionalists.

CM Urges Stricter Safety Measures Following 'Ama Bus' Accident

Following a tragic road accident involving an 'Ama Bus,' Chief Minister Mohan Charan Majhi expressed deep concern over public transport safety. He has directed the Commerce and Transport Department to prioritize the skill development of drivers.
Key safety directives from the Chief Minister include:
  • Mandatory Training: Regular training sessions for drivers to improve driving skills and foster a sensitive attitude toward passengers.
  • Fitness Inspections: Motor Vehicle Inspectors (MVIs) must conduct rigorous fitness checks on all 'Ama Buses.'
  • Special Squads: The government will form a dedicated squad to monitor bus operations and ensure compliance with safety rules.

Compensation Announced for Road Accident Victim

In a related development, the Chief Minister announced financial assistance of ₹4 lakh for the family of Vishnu Patra. Mr. Patra, an auto-rickshaw driver from Jajpur, lost his life in a collision with an 'Ama Bus' at Rupali Square. The compensation will be provided from the Chief Minister's Relief Fund (CMRF). CM Majhi shared his heartfelt condolences with the grieving family during this difficult time.

Fatal Explosion at Stone Quarry near Gopalpur

A powerful blast at a stone quarry near Gopalpur village has resulted in the tragic death of four laborers. The incident occurred within the limits of the Motanga Police Station while the workers were performing their routine duties.
Upon receiving the news, the Odapada Tehsildar and local police rushed to the site to begin an investigation. While four deaths are confirmed, authorities are still searching the area to check for missing or injured persons. Rescue operations remain active as officials inspect the safety standards of the site.

Massive Chargesheet Filed in Pitabas Panda Murder Case

In a significant development in the murder case of lawyer and BJP leader Pitabas Panda, the police are set to file a massive chargesheet today. The document is remarkably detailed, spanning over 30,000 pages.
Due to the sheer volume of the paperwork, the police will transport the report to the Berhampur SDJM Court in a special trunk. So far, the police have arrested 16 individuals in connection with this high-profile case. This filing follows the submission of the case diary earlier in December, marking a major step toward a legal trial.
